Filmymazacom (often referred to as Filmymaza) is a notorious pirated content website that specializes in providing unauthorized downloads of Bollywood, Hollywood, and regional Indian films.

While the site attracts users looking for "full" movie downloads, it is important to understand the risks and legalities associated with it. Key Aspects of Filmymazacom

Content Library: The site primarily focuses on the latest Bollywood releases, often uploading "HD" or "HDRip" versions shortly after a film hits theaters or streaming platforms.

File Formats: It typically offers various resolutions (360p, 480p, 720p, and 1080p) to accommodate different data speeds and device storage.

Domain Hopping: Like many pirate sites, it frequently changes its domain extension (e.g., .com, .in, .net, .org) to evade takedowns by internet service providers (ISPs) and legal authorities. Safety and Legal Risks

Security Threats: Piracy sites are often riddled with intrusive pop-up ads, "adware," and potentially malicious software that can compromise your device’s security.

Legal Consequences: Accessing or distributing copyrighted material through unauthorized channels is illegal under the Indian Copyright Act of 1957 and similar international laws.

Quality Issues: "Full" movie files on these sites are often recorded in theaters (Cam-rips) with poor audio and visual quality, which differs significantly from the official viewing experience. Recommended Legal Alternatives

Filmymaza is a notorious piracy website known for leaking copyrighted content, including Bollywood, Hollywood, Tollywood, and Punjabi films. When users search for "filmymazacom bollywood full", they are typically looking for the latest releases—often within hours or days of a movie's theatrical debut.

The site operates by uploading pirated copies of movies in various formats (300MB, 700MB, 1GB, etc.) and resolutions (480p, 720p, 1080p, and even 4K). It frequently changes its domain extensions (.com, .in, .co, etc.) to evade government bans and ISP blocks, making it a moving target for authorities.
